Roasted Cabbage with Amazing Onion Dijon Sauce

Roasted Cabbage with Amazing Onion Dijon Sauce in 30 Minutes

This Roasted Cabbage with Amazing Onion Dijon Sauce recipe transforms cabbage into a gourmet delight in under 30 minutes.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Total Time 30 minutes
Servings: 4 wedges
Course: Side Dishes
Cuisine: American
Calories: 140

Ingredients
  

For the Cabbage
  • 1 head Cabbage Savoy or napa cabbage can be substituted.
  • 2 tablespoons Olive Oil Garlic-infused for extra flavor.
  • 1 teaspoon Salt
  • 1 teaspoon Pepper
For the Onion Dijon Sauce
  • 2 tablespoons Butter Or Dairy-Free Margarine for a dairy-free option.
  • 1 medium Minced Fresh Onion Or Shallot/Green Onion; leeks can be used for a milder flavor.
  • 2 tablespoons Dijon Mustard Adds tangy depth.
  • 2 cloves Minced Garlic Fresh preferred but dried can be used.

Equipment

  • Oven
  • Baking Sheet
  • Parchment Paper
  • Saucepan

Method
 

Preparation Steps
  1. Preheat your oven to 450°F (232°C) and prepare a baking sheet lined with parchment paper.
  2. Slice the cabbage into 1-inch thick wedges, brush with olive oil, and season with salt and pepper.
  3. Roast cabbage for 10-12 minutes, flip and roast for another 8-10 minutes until crispy.
  4. In a saucepan, melt butter over medium heat, add minced onion and garlic, sauté until fragrant.
  5. Whisk in Dijon mustard, season to taste, and heat through for 2-3 minutes.
  6. Serve roasted cabbage wedges drizzled with onion Dijon sauce, optionally garnish with chives or parsley.
